Quick sausage rolls
two dozen breakfast sausages
one recipe of ordinary pie crust
two tablespoons of vegetable oil
Place a couple dozen breakfast sausages and a cup of water in a frying pan with a tight fitting lid. Bring the water to a boil and simmer sausages covered for twenty minutes. Drain water and brown sausage in oil for five minutes. Drain and let cool. Roll out pie crust and cut into roughly 3 inch by 3 inch squares. Roll up each sausage in a square of pie crust with about a half inch overlap wet the pie crust under the join and place in a baking pan seam side down. From this point they could be kept in the fridge and cooked tomorrow. Cook in a 375 degree oven for about fifteen minutes or until nicely browned. Remove to serving dish, wait ten minutes and serve. They could be arranged in a circle with a small dish of chilli ketchup in the middle to dip in.....whatever...
